[Detailed description of the invention] (Field of industrial application) The present invention relates to a hanger for hanging clothes, and more specifically, it is a single hanger that can hang clothes in a flat state and can be used to dry laundry. The present invention relates to a hanger that allows clothes to be hung three-dimensionally.

(Prior art) When drying laundry, if the item to be dried is inflated so as to have a space inside and hung on a hanger (three-dimensional hanging), the drying time can be shortened and the drying time can be reduced. It has the advantage of not losing its shape. On the other hand, when the clothes are not being dried, if the clothes are hung on a hanger in a flat state in which the front and back fabrics are close to or joined to each other (flat hanging), the occupied space can be reduced and the usability can be improved.

(Problem to be solved by the invention) However, in the known hanger shown in FIG. 16, when the washed clothes 90 are hung to dry, the inside of the body of the clothes is expanded by the ventilation frame 110. However, since the thickness of the hanger main body 101 in the front and back direction is thin, the opposing fabrics near both shoulders 91, 91 of the clothes hung on the hanger main body 101 are close to each other, and both cuffs 93, 93
The openings of the clothing become more likely to close, resulting in poor breathability within the clothing and longer drying times.
Moreover, if the clothes are dried with both shoulder parts 91, 91 supported by the thin hanger main body 101, the entire weight of the clothes will be concentrated on the narrow areas of the two shoulder parts 91, 91, and the shape of the clothes will easily collapse. There is a problem. Further, in this known hanger, since the ventilation frame 110 is provided as a separate member from the hanger main body 101, there is a problem that the number of parts increases.

(Function) According to the hanger of the present invention, the hanger body can be held vertically or horizontally with respect to the hanging hook by the posture holding mechanism. It is possible to hold the clothes in a horizontal position and hang them (flat hanging) with the entire interior of the clothes reduced.Also, when drying clothes, the hanger body can be held in a horizontal position with respect to the hanging hooks and the upper frame of the hanger body can be hung. The lower frame allows the entire interior of the garment, including both shoulders and torso, to be hung in an inflated state (three-dimensional hanging). Furthermore, when clothes are hung three-dimensionally, the clothes can be supported by a large area formed by the upper frame and the lower frame of the hanger main body, and the burden of the weight of the clothes on the shoulders of the clothes is reduced.

The hanger of the first embodiment shown in FIGS. 1 to 3 includes a hanger body 1 for hanging both shoulders 91, 91 of a garment 90 such as a T-shirt or cutter shirt, and a hanger body 1 for hanging the clothes 90 such as a clothesline A or the like. A hanging hook 5 is provided between the hanging hook 5 and the hanger main body 1 so that the hanger main body 1 can be changed in position between a vertical position and a horizontal position with respect to the hanging hook 5. It is constructed by interposing a posture holding mechanism Z for connection. The hanger main body 1, the hanging hook 5, and the posture holding mechanism Z are each integrally molded from synthetic resin.
